Output 6d3eebb77da59e3cf9203451df5a68699d4169d1287f5edecc87e4716a5865de:1

value
6982523694503
script pubkey
OP_0 OP_PUSHBYTES_20 589c421889bb86c73c31c6b2a379d350eaa66c75
address
tb1qtzwyyxyfhwrvw0p3c6e2x7wn2r42vmr4aww7nc
transaction
6d3eebb77da59e3cf9203451df5a68699d4169d1287f5edecc87e4716a5865de
confirmations
173935
spent
true